Mission Statement

The mission of Peninsula Food Runners is to alleviate food insecurity and reduce food waste in our communities. Everyday, volunteers at Peninsula Food Runners pick up and deliver a wide variety of wonderfully prepared food and groceries to community food to support organizations in San Mateo and Santa Clara Counties.

Description

Established in 2013, this volunteer organization picks up excess food from businesses (restaurants, caterers, schools, corporate cafes bakeries, etc) and delivers it to recipients (food pantries, those that serve the homeless, shelters, transitional housing, 100% affordable housing, etc.) in San Mateo and Santa Clara counties. Peninsula Food Runners relies on volunteers to be successful. Sign up on our website www.PeninsulaFoodRunners.org. You can volunteer for a regular weekly food run, or choose from a variety of open runs available 7 days a week on our automated scheduling system.
